Understanding Assembly Errors


Assembly errors occur when components are incorrectly put together. These mistakes can range from minor misalignments to major faults that render a product unusable. Understanding the types of errors is crucial for prevention.



Common Types of Assembly Errors


  1. Misalignment: Parts that do not fit together correctly can lead to product failure.


  2. Missing Components: Forgetting to include a crucial part can halt production and lead to customer dissatisfaction.


  3. Incorrect Assembly: Putting parts together in the wrong order can cause functionality issues.


  4. Quality Control Failures: Skipping quality checks can allow defective products to reach customers.



By identifying these common errors, companies can take steps to reduce their occurrence.



The Cost of Assembly Errors


Assembly errors can be costly. They not only affect the bottom line but also damage a company's reputation. Here are some costs associated with assembly errors:



  • Rework Costs: Fixing mistakes requires time and resources, which can be expensive.


  • Wasted Materials: Errors can lead to wasted materials, increasing production costs.


  • Customer Returns: Defective products can result in returns, further straining resources.


  • Lost Sales: A damaged reputation can lead to lost customers and sales.



Understanding these costs highlights the importance of minimizing assembly errors.



Strategies to Minimize Assembly Errors


To maximize profits, companies must implement effective strategies to reduce assembly errors. Here are some practical approaches:



1. Invest in Training


Training employees is essential. A well-trained workforce is less likely to make mistakes. Regular training sessions can help employees stay updated on best practices and new technologies.



2. Use Technology


Technology can play a significant role in reducing errors. Automated systems can help ensure that parts are assembled correctly. For example, using robotic arms can minimize human error in repetitive tasks.



3. Implement Quality Control Checks


Quality control checks should be an integral part of the assembly process. Regular inspections can catch errors before products reach customers. This proactive approach can save time and money in the long run.



4. Foster a Culture of Quality


Creating a culture that prioritizes quality can significantly reduce errors. Encourage employees to take pride in their work and report any issues they encounter. When everyone is focused on quality, mistakes are less likely to happen.



5. Simplify Assembly Processes


Complex assembly processes can lead to confusion and errors. Simplifying these processes can make it easier for employees to follow instructions and complete tasks correctly. Clear, concise instructions can help reduce mistakes.

The Role of Employee Engagement


Employee engagement is crucial in minimizing assembly errors. When employees feel valued and involved, they are more likely to take pride in their work. Here are some ways to boost engagement:



  • Encourage Feedback: Create an open environment where employees can share their thoughts and suggestions.


  • Recognize Achievements: Celebrate successes, both big and small, to motivate employees.


  • Provide Growth Opportunities: Offer training and development programs to help employees advance their skills.



Engaged employees are more likely to be attentive and committed to quality, reducing the likelihood of errors.



Measuring Success


To determine the effectiveness of error-reduction strategies, companies must measure their success. Here are some key performance indicators (KPIs) to consider:



  • Error Rate: Track the number of assembly errors over time to identify trends.


  • Rework Costs: Monitor the costs associated with fixing errors to assess financial impact.


  • Customer Satisfaction: Gather feedback from customers to understand their experiences with products.


  • Production Efficiency: Measure how quickly products are assembled and delivered.



By regularly reviewing these KPIs, companies can adjust their strategies and continue to minimize assembly errors.
